Chest ImagingHypereosinophilic syndrome
idiopathic eosinophilic syndrome characterized by the presence of:
significant eosinophilia for 6 months or more;
lack of evidence of parasitic, fungal, drug-related, or other cause of eosinophilia; and
multisystem involvement with tissue
infiltration by relatively mature eosinophils.
Organs typically involved include the heart, lungs, skin, liver, spleen and nervous system. Cardiac dysfunction is the primary cause of morbidity and mortality.
